  • Title

    Transducer composition for "on-the-fly" lexicon and language model integration

  • Abstract
    We present the use of a specialized composition algorithm that allows the generation of a determinized search network for ASR in a single step. The algorithm is exact in the sense that the result is determinized when the lexicon and the language model are represented as determinized transducers. The composition and determinization are performed simultaneously, which is of great importance for "on-the-fly" operation. The algorithm pushes the language model weights towards the initial state of the network. Our results show that it is advantageous to use the maximum amount of information as early as possible in the decoding procedure.
